数值型数据库属于什么

fiy 其他 60

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    数值型数据库属于一种特殊类型的数据库,主要用于存储和处理数值数据。它们是为了高效地存储和查询大量数值数据而设计的,通常用于科学、工程、金融等领域的数据分析和计算。

    数值型数据库与传统的关系型数据库不同,它们更加注重数值计算的性能和效率。数值型数据库通常采用了优化的数据结构和算法,以支持高速的数值计算和查询。它们还提供了丰富的数值计算函数和算法库,以便用户可以方便地进行各种数值分析和计算。

    以下是数值型数据库的一些特点:

    1. 高速计算:数值型数据库采用了优化的数据结构和算法,可以实现高速的数值计算。它们通常使用了并行计算和向量化计算等技术,以提高计算效率。

    2. 大规模数据处理:数值型数据库能够处理大规模的数值数据。它们通常支持分布式存储和计算,可以在多台计算机上并行处理大量数据。

    3. 多维数据存储:数值型数据库通常采用多维数据存储结构,以支持对多维数据的高效查询。它们可以灵活地处理包含时间、空间、频率等多个维度的数据。

    4. 数值计算函数和算法库:数值型数据库提供了丰富的数值计算函数和算法库,以方便用户进行各种数值分析和计算。它们通常支持常见的数值计算操作,如加减乘除、求和、平均值、方差等。

    5. 数据可视化:数值型数据库通常提供了数据可视化的功能,以便用户可以直观地展示和分析数值数据。它们可以生成各种图表和图形,以帮助用户理解数据的特征和趋势。

    总之,数值型数据库是一种专门用于存储和处理数值数据的数据库,它们具有高速计算、大规模数据处理、多维数据存储、数值计算函数和算法库、数据可视化等特点。在科学、工程、金融等领域的数据分析和计算中,数值型数据库可以提供高效、准确的数据处理和分析能力。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    数值型数据库属于非关系型数据库的一种类型。非关系型数据库,也称为NoSQL(Not Only SQL)数据库,是相对于传统的关系型数据库而言的,主要用于处理大规模的非结构化数据。数值型数据库是非关系型数据库中的一种,专门用于存储和处理数值型数据。

    数值型数据库的特点是以数值为主要数据类型,并提供高效的计算和分析功能。与传统的关系型数据库相比,数值型数据库具有更高的性能和可伸缩性,可以处理海量的数值数据,并支持并行计算和分布式处理。

    数值型数据库通常采用列式存储结构,将数据按照列存储在磁盘上,这样可以提高查询和计算的效率。同时,数值型数据库还提供了丰富的数值计算和统计函数,方便用户进行复杂的数据分析和挖掘操作。

    数值型数据库广泛应用于科学计算、金融分析、数据仓库等领域,特别适用于处理大规模的数值计算和数据分析任务。常见的数值型数据库包括SciDB、MonetDB、KDB+等。

    总之,数值型数据库是非关系型数据库中的一种类型,主要用于存储和处理数值型数据,具有高性能、可伸缩性和丰富的数值计算功能。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    数值型数据库属于非关系型数据库的一种。非关系型数据库(NoSQL)是相对于传统的关系型数据库(SQL)而言的,它采用了不同的数据模型和存储结构来存储和管理数据。

    数值型数据库是一种针对数值型数据进行优化的数据库系统。它主要用于存储和处理数值型数据,如时间序列数据、传感器数据、金融数据等。相比于传统的关系型数据库,数值型数据库具有更高的性能和可伸缩性,能够处理大规模的数据和高并发的查询请求。

    数值型数据库的设计和使用方法与传统的关系型数据库有所不同。下面将从方法和操作流程两个方面来讲解数值型数据库的相关内容。

    一、设计方法:

    1. 数据模型选择:数值型数据库通常采用列式存储结构,将数据按列存储,而不是按行存储。这样可以提高数据查询的效率,特别是在需要查询特定列的情况下。
    2. 数据分区:数值型数据库通常会对数据进行分区存储,将数据分散存储在多个节点上,以提高数据的并发处理能力和可伸缩性。
    3. 数据索引:数值型数据库会采用特定的索引算法来加速数据的查询和检索。常用的索引算法包括B树索引、哈希索引等。

    二、操作流程:

    1. 数据导入:首先需要将数值型数据导入数值型数据库中。可以使用数据导入工具或者编程接口来实现数据的批量导入。
    2. 数据查询:数值型数据库支持类似SQL的查询语言,可以使用查询语句来检索和过滤数据。查询结果可以按需进行排序、聚合等操作。
    3. 数据分析:数值型数据库通常提供数据分析功能,可以对数据进行统计分析、数据挖掘等操作,以发现数据中的规律和趋势。
    4. 数据可视化:数值型数据库通常具备数据可视化功能,可以将数据以图表、曲线等形式展示,方便用户进行数据的分析和理解。

    总结:
    数值型数据库是一种专门用于存储和处理数值型数据的非关系型数据库。它具有高性能和可伸缩性的特点,能够处理大规模的数据和高并发的查询请求。设计方法包括数据模型选择、数据分区和数据索引等。操作流程包括数据导入、数据查询、数据分析和数据可视化等步骤。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部